Solar Batteries Guyra, NSW 2365

The 2365 postcode, which includes Guyra, The Gulf, Backwater, Bald Blair, Baldersleigh, Bassendean, Ben Lomond, Black Mountain, Briarbrook, Brockley, Brushy Creek, Falconer, Georges Creek, Glen Nevis, Glencoe, Green Hills, Llangothlin, Maybole, Mount Mitchell, New Valley, Oban, South Guyra, Tenterden, The Basin, Tubbamurra and Wandsworth, has 1,643 households. Of these, 738 homes — or 44.9% — have installed rooftop solar panels, reflecting the community's growing move toward renewable energy. With more Guyra residents looking to reduce their reliance on the electricity grid, many are now turning to solar battery storage as the next step. Solar batteries help homeowners lower energy bills, increase energy independence, and improve long-term sustainability.

According to daily average sunshine data from the nearest weather station at Guyra Post Office, households in this community receive approximately 5.0 kWh of sunlight per day. Across 2365, rooftop solar systems collectively generate approximately 8,002,000 kWh of clean energy each year, based on an average system size of 6.9 kW. At current electricity rates, that's equivalent to around $2,400,600 of clean energy at grid electricity costs annually.

Solar Battery energy storage is growing just as rapidly, with 3 battery systems now installed across 2365. Together, these systems provide 36 kWh of stored energy capacity, with the average household storing around 12.1 kWh. This means local solar households can typically power their homes for 4.8 hours each night using clean energy they generated themselves during the day.

So instead of sending excess solar energy back to the grid for lower returns, Guyra homeowners are now storing and using their own clean power around the clock. This smart approach not only reduces reliance on expensive coal-generated electricity from the grid, it protects against blackouts, improves sustainability, and maximises their solar investment and long-term financial returns.

Here’s what you might expect in terms of average annual bill savings, depending on your system’s size:

• 5 kWh battery: $450–$700 per year • 10 kWh battery: $850–$1,300 per year • 13.5 kWh battery: $1,200–$1,700 per year

Popular solar batteries for sale in Australia and fitted by Guyra installers include Tesla (13.5 kWh), BYD (13.8 kWh), Sonnen (6.75 kWh), and Alpha ESS (7.8 kWh). These reputable solar batteries manufacturers are trusted for efficient battery storage, long warranties, and smart integration with solar power systems. There’s also strong interest in battery storage, solar batteries rebate NSW, and Virtual Power Plants (VPPs) across Guyra. The Australian Government’s solar batteries rebate can cover up to 30% of the solar batteries cost, putting a typical 11.5–13.5 kWh battery system within easier reach and slashing upfront installation costs by $3,400–$4,000. This can halve payback periods to as little as 3–4 years, especially when paired with VPP participation, which can further boost your bill savings and energy independence.
